Sugar Content of Presweetened Coffee
Presweetened coffee contains added Sugar to give it that sweet taste. The amount of sugar per serving can vary depending on the brand and type of coffee. On average, 1 Mug (8 Fl Oz) of presweetened coffee contains about 10 grams of sugar. According to the American Heart Association, the recommended daily limit for added sugar intake is 25 grams for women and 36 grams for men. If you consume multiple cups of presweetened coffee per day, you may be exceeding this limit. To reduce your sugar intake, consider using a natural sweetener or reducing the amount of sugar you add yourself.

Health Benefits of Drinking Presweetened Coffee
While presweetened coffee may not be the healthiest beverage, it does offer a few potential benefits. For one thing, it can provide a quick energy boost to help you power through the day. Studies have also shown that coffee consumption may be linked to a reduced risk of several diseases, including Parkinson's disease and type 2 diabetes. Additionally, the Caffeine in coffee can improve focus, alertness, and mental performance. However, it's important to note that drinking too much caffeine can also cause adverse effects like headaches, jitters, and sleep disturbances. Overall, presweetened coffee can be enjoyed in moderation as part of a balanced diet and healthy lifestyle.

Caffeine Content of Presweetened Coffee
The Caffeine content of presweetened coffee can vary depending on the brand and type of coffee. On average, 1 Mug (8 Fl Oz) of presweetened coffee contains about 70-80 milligrams of caffeine. Caffeine is a natural stimulant that can improve mental focus, alertness, and mood. However, it can also cause adverse effects like anxiety, jitters, and sleep disturbances in some people. It's important to moderate your intake of caffeine and be aware of your individual tolerance and sensitivity.
